Naxion Energy Introduces India’s First Sodium-Ion Energy Storage Systems

Naxion Energy has marked a significant milestone in the renewable energy sector by launching India’s inaugural sodium-ion energy storage systems. This innovative technology is poised to enhance energy storage solutions across the country, providing a sustainable alternative to traditional lithium-ion batteries.

The sodium-ion energy storage systems developed by Naxion Energy are designed to address the growing demand for efficient and cost-effective energy storage solutions. With the increasing integration of renewable energy sources such as solar and wind, the need for reliable energy storage systems has become more critical than ever. Sodium-ion technology offers several advantages, including lower costs, improved safety, and environmental benefits compared to conventional lithium-ion batteries.

Naxion Energy's sodium-ion batteries utilize sodium, a more abundant and widely available resource, as opposed to lithium, which is often subject to supply chain constraints and price volatility. This shift not only reduces the environmental impact associated with lithium extraction but also enhances the overall sustainability of energy storage solutions.

Key Features of Sodium-Ion Energy Storage Systems

The sodium-ion energy storage systems from Naxion Energy come equipped with several key features that set them apart from traditional battery technologies:

  • Cost-Effectiveness: Sodium is significantly cheaper than lithium, making sodium-ion batteries a more economical choice for large-scale energy storage applications.
  • Safety: Sodium-ion batteries exhibit a lower risk of thermal runaway, a common concern with lithium-ion batteries, enhancing their safety profile.
  • Environmental Impact: The use of sodium minimizes the ecological footprint associated with battery production, contributing to a more sustainable energy ecosystem.
  • Performance: Naxion Energy's sodium-ion systems are engineered to deliver high energy density and long cycle life, ensuring reliable performance over extended periods.

These features make sodium-ion technology a promising alternative for various applications, including grid storage, electric vehicles, and renewable energy integration.
